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ea What Inspectors Evaluate During Assessments

A professional Pool Safety Inspector examines all key safety features during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ea . The inspection ensures your pool barrier complies with Pool Safety Regulations Ooralea and QBCC standards. The Pool Safety Regulations Inspection covers every structural and environmental aspect that could affect pool safety. After identifying issues, the inspector provides advice for correction. Once compliant, a Pool Safety Certificate is issued, confirming adherence to QLD laws. Here are some key elements reviewed during an inspection:

  • Fence height and stability checks (minimum 1200mm)
  • Gate functionality to ensure automatic closing and latching
  • Latch positioning and gate hinge spacing
  • Verification of clear zones around fences and pool barriers
  • Visibility and condition of CPR signage near the pool area

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ea Common Non-Compliance Issues

Several recurring issues can arise during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ea , often preventing immediate certification. Common problems include climbable objects near barriers, broken gates, or missing CPR signage. A professional Pool Safety Inspector identifies and documents these during the Pool Safety Regulations Inspection. Homeowners can then correct the issues to receive their Pool Safety Certificate.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ea Maintaining Compliance And Safety Year-Round

Maintaining compliance after completing your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ea is vital for safety and certification validity. Simple routine checks help ensure your pool area remains compliant under Pool Safety Regulations Ooralea . Here are key maintenance tips for homeowners across QLD:

  • Check gates and latches monthly for proper operation
  • Trim vegetation to prevent climbable surfaces near fences
  • Inspect CPR signage for visibility and readability
  • Repair damaged fencing or hinges immediately
  • Book Pool Safety Inspections nearby every two years for ongoing compliance

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ea Legal Obligations For Selling Or Leasing Properties

Before selling or renting, Pool Safety Inspections Ooralea are mandatory to verify compliance with the QBCC’s Pool Safety Regulations Ooralea . Sellers must provide buyers with a valid Pool Safety Certificate, while landlords are responsible for ensuring ongoing compliance for tenants. If the pool fails the Pool Safety Regulations Inspection, the Pool Safety Inspector issues a notice outlining the required corrections. After rectifying issues, a reinspection confirms compliance, and a new Pool Safety Certificate is granted.
